I say that with all due respect to Walker, who's toughness and grit I admire.
Walker's deficiencies are impossible to ignore. He's doing the best he can, but he's thrown one touchdown pass and five interceptions. It's been awfully difficult for him to stand in the pocket and allow for a play to develop in front of him, and then deliver a throw with pinpoint accuracy. He's competing hard and his teammates seem to genuinely love him ... but he hasn't shown an ability to put a team on his back and go win them the game.
